AI Contract Overview
The Defense Logistics Agency awarded a delivery order under the base contract SPE7M1-17-D-0001 to Eastern Carolina Vocational Center, identified by CAGE code 4U407, for the procurement of 10 non-rechargeable batteries with NSN 6135009857845 at a total price of $71.40. The award was issued on July 20, 2026, with delivery required by July 27, 2026, at Fort Riley, Kansas, under FOB origin terms, meaning the government assumes all transportation costs and risks from the contractor’s origin in Greenville, North Carolina. The order is classified as a commercial item acquisition and qualifies for Fast Pay under FAR 52.213-1, enabling expedited payment upon delivery and acceptance at the destination. The contractor is certified as a Small Disadvantaged Women-Owned Small Business, with this status affirmatively stated in the order and subject to verification through SAM.gov and reporting obligations under FAR Part 19. Shipment must be made via traceable means with parcel post prohibited, and all packages and documents must be clearly marked with identifying information from Blocks 1 and 2 of the delivery order. The government retains final inspection and acceptance authority, with acceptance contingent upon conformity to contract requirements and compliance with DPAS regulations under 15 CFR 700. Payment will be processed by the Defense Finance and Accounting Service at P.O. Box 182317, Columbus, OH 43218-2317 using payment code SL4701, with invoicing likely conducted electronically via EDI. No specific technical performance specifications, quality standards, or MIL-STD packaging requirements are detailed in the available documentation, though compliance with DLA unit of issue guidelines is implied. The contract contains no options, extensions, or additional line items, and administration is managed by Jeffrey Dixius of the DLA Land and Maritime Strategic ACO Program Directorate, with administrative support provided by Tiffany Lynn of the DLA Land Postaward FLS office.
